    311 /* UChar and UChar32 definitions -------------------------------------------- */
    312 
    313 /** Number of bytes in a UChar. @stable ICU 2.0 */
    314 #define U_SIZEOF_UCHAR 2
    315 
    316 /**
    317  * \var UChar
    318  * Define UChar to be UCHAR_TYPE, if that is #defined (for example, to char16_t),
    319  * or wchar_t if that is 16 bits wide; always assumed to be unsigned.
    320  * If neither is available, then define UChar to be uint16_t.
    321  *
    322  * This makes the definition of UChar platform-dependent
    323  * but allows direct string type compatibility with platforms with
    324  * 16-bit wchar_t types.
    325  *
    326  * @stable ICU 4.4
    327  */
    328 #if defined(UCHAR_TYPE)
    329     typedef UCHAR_TYPE UChar;
    330 /* Not #elif U_HAVE_CHAR16_T -- because that is type-incompatible with pre-C++11 callers
    331     typedef char16_t UChar;  */
    332 #elif U_SIZEOF_WCHAR_T==2
    333     typedef wchar_t UChar;
    334 #elif defined(__CHAR16_TYPE__)
    335     typedef __CHAR16_TYPE__ UChar;
    336 #else
    337     typedef uint16_t UChar;
    338 #endif
    339 
    340 /**
    341  * Define UChar32 as a type for single Unicode code points.
    342  * UChar32 is a signed 32-bit integer (same as int32_t).
    343  *
    344  * The Unicode code point range is 0..0x10ffff.
    345  * All other values (negative or >=0x110000) are illegal as Unicode code points.
    346  * They may be used as sentinel values to indicate "done", "error"
    347  * or similar non-code point conditions.
    348  *
    349  * Before ICU 2.4 (Jitterbug 2146), UChar32 was defined
    350  * to be wchar_t if that is 32 bits wide (wchar_t may be signed or unsigned)
    351  * or else to be uint32_t.
    352  * That is, the definition of UChar32 was platform-dependent.
    353  *
    354  * @see U_SENTINEL
    355  * @stable ICU 2.4
    356  */
    357 typedef int32_t UChar32;
    358 
    359 /**
    360  * This value is intended for sentinel values for APIs that
    361  * (take or) return single code points (UChar32).
    362  * It is outside of the Unicode code point range 0..0x10ffff.
    363  *
    364  * For example, a "done" or "error" value in a new API
    365  * could be indicated with U_SENTINEL.
    366  *
    367  * ICU APIs designed before ICU 2.4 usually define service-specific "done"
    368  * values, mostly 0xffff.
    369  * Those may need to be distinguished from
    370  * actual U+ffff text contents by calling functions like
    371  * CharacterIterator::hasNext() or UnicodeString::length().
    372  *
    373  * @return -1
    374  * @see UChar32
    375  * @stable ICU 2.4
    376  */
    377 #define U_SENTINEL (-1)
